MWI LIGHT
Slow Flash
You have a new message.
Rapid Flash
You have an incoming call.
Even Flash
One or more calls on hold.

ADJUSTING THE VOLUME
Press the
buttons during a call to change the volume at which you
hear the other parties in the call.
Press the
buttons when you are not on a call to change the volume of
the phone's ringer.
